Silver Star Viewpoint–Appaloosa Trail, 4 sights is a 15.8-mile out-and-back in Yacolt Burn State Forest near Dole, WA. The route reaches Silver Star Viewpoint at the turnaround, 7.9 miles in. It climbs 3,521 ft, with sections as steep as 24% grade, and is mostly dirt. It scores 88/100 on the Ambleway Wildness scale: genuinely wild.
